Welcome to Heron’s?Rest, a sleek and modern waterfront retreat nestled in Chichester Marina’s vibrant Salterns Quarter. This contemporary boathouse isn't your traditional floating home—it’s a stylish, newly built floating sanctuary designed for comfort and modern living by the water.
Inside, you'll find two well-appointed double bedrooms, each designed for restful night's sleep after days spent exploring the harbour. A pristine shower room offers a refreshing start to the morning, combining clean lines and contemporary finishes for a touch of spa-like luxury.
The heart of the home is the spacious living room, where floor-to-ceiling windows frame changing marina scenes. It’s an inviting space to socialise, relax, or simply enjoy some peaceful downtime. Adjoining this is a modern kitchen, fully equipped with high-quality appliances, ample storage, and everything you need to prepare a quick breakfast or a celebratory dinner.
One of Heron’s?Rest’s most delightful features is its balcony on the water. Outfitted with a bistro-style table and chairs, it’s the perfect spot to linger over morning coffee, enjoy an alfresco supper, or wind down with a glass of wine as the marina lights begin to sparkle.
Just beyond your front door lies the bustling marina home to the ever-popular Boat House Café. Take leisurely strolls along the harbour or the adjacent canal, explore nearby cycling routes, or head into Chichester city centre to discover its rich history, boutique shops, and cathedral.
